网络基础概念01

什么是网络。

网络主要是指跨越短距离和长距离与计算机连接所涉及的所有组件(硬件和软件)的集合。网络用来提供对信息的轻松访问从而为用户提高生产力。

网络的组成。

硬件:要建立一个网络,需要三种类型的设备或者组件:计算机,网络设备和线缆。

软件:应用程序是连网的主要组件之一,它使用户能够完成各种任务。

网络拓扑结构。

用线缆连接计算机和连网设备时,可以用各种类型的拓扑结构。那么什么是网络拓扑结构呢?拓扑定义了设备的连接方式。

常用的拓扑结构有:

网络的类型。

络的类型很多,最为常见的网络是局域网和广域网。但是还存在许多其他类型的网络。

LAN定义。

LAN定义:通常指几公里以内的,可以通过某种介质互联的计算机、打印机、modem或其他设备的集合。

局域网使用的介质类型包括以太网,快速以太网,及比特以太网,令牌环网,FDDI等。目前大多数网络都使用某些形式的以太网。

特性:距离短、延迟小、数据速率高、传输可靠。

LAN常用设备。

LAN的设计目标:

  • 运行在有限的地理区域;
  • 允许网络设备同时访问高带宽的介质;
  • 通过局部管理控制网络的权限;
  • 提供全时的局部服务;
  • 连接物理上相邻的设备。

WAN定义和分类。

WAN定义:在大范围区域内提供数据通信服务,主要用于互联局域网。

WAN分类:

  • 公用电话网:PSTN
  • 综合业务数字网:ISDN
  • 数字数据网:E1专线
  • 公用分组交换机:X.25
  • 帧中继:Frame Relay
  • 异步传输模式:ATM

WAN常用设备。

WAN的设计目标:

  • 运行在广阔的地理区域;
  • 通过低速串行链路进行访问;
  • 网络控制服从公共服务的规则;
  • 提供全时的或部分时间的连接;
  • 连接物理上分离的、遥远的、甚至全球的设备。

原文地址:https://www.cnblogs.com/root0/p/9164584.html

时间: 2024-08-30 10:38:53

网络基础概念01的相关文章

鸟哥的 Linux 私房菜(服务器) 第二章 网络基础概念

鸟哥的 Linux 私房菜(服务器) @(学习笔记)[Linux|Markdown|笔记] [TOC] 第二章 网络基础概念 2.1 网络是个什么玩意儿 OSI 七层协定 分层 负责内容 Layer 1物理层Physical Layer 由于网络媒体只能传送 0 与 1 这种位串,因此物理层必须定义所使用的媒体设备之电压与讯号等, 同时还必须了解数据讯框转成位串的编码方式,最后连接实体媒体并传送/接收位串. Layer 2数据链结层Data-Link Layer 这一层是比较特殊的一个阶层,因为

网络基础概念

骨干网. ATM X.25 ITU_T SDH.MSTP.OTN和PTN的区别和联系 SDH.MSTP.OTN和PTN的区别和联系 原文地址:https://www.cnblogs.com/wnwin/p/10049806.html

虚拟化基础概念

1. 虚拟化基础概念 01. 什么是虚拟化? 虚拟化,是指通过虚拟化技术将一台计算机虚拟为多台逻辑计算机.在一台计算机上同时运行多个逻辑计算机,每个逻辑计算机可运行不同的操作系统,并且应用程序都可以在相互独立的空间内运行而互不影响,从而显著提高计算机的工作效率 虚拟化使用软件的方法重新定义划分IT资源,可以实现IT资源的动态分配.灵活调度.跨域共享,提高IT资源利用率,使IT资源能够真正成为社会基础设施,服务于各行各业中灵活多变的应用需求. 02. 为什么要用虚拟化? 提高计算机资源的利用率和程

01. SpringCloud实战项目-五分钟搞懂分布式基础概念

SpringCloud实战项目全套学习教程连载中 PassJava 学习教程 简介 PassJava-Learning项目是PassJava(佳必过)项目的学习教程.对架构.业务.技术要点进行讲解. PassJava 是一款Java面试刷题的开源系统,可以用零碎时间利用小程序查看常见面试题,夯实Java基础. PassJava 项目可以教会你如何搭建SpringBoot项目,Spring Cloud项目 采用流行的技术,如 SpringBoot.MyBatis.Redis. MySql. Mon

Elasticserach学习笔记-01基础概念

本文系本人根据官方文档的翻译,能力有限.水平一般,如果对想学习Elasticsearch的朋友有帮助,将是本人的莫大荣幸. 原文出处:https://www.elastic.co/guide/en/elasticsearch/reference/current/_basic_concepts.html ElasticSearch有几个核心概念,了解它们将有助于我们的整个学习过程. 近乎实时(NRT)Elasticsearch是一个近乎实时的搜索平台.这意味着从你为一个文档建立索引到该文档可被检索

iOS开发 - 第04篇 - 网络 - 01 - NSOperation & 网络基础

实现:Cell图片下载程序 源代码下载地址:点击打开链接 1.Cell图片下载程序 1.1 界面 1.2 基本思路 1> Storyboard中添加导航控制器,根控制器为UITableViewController 2> 新建HMAppsViewController,关联 3> 导入app.plist,新建HMApp,提供类方法,利用KVC,字典转模型 4>HMAPPViewController中懒加载模型数组 5> 实现ViewController数据源方法,设置Cell的t

一步步AS400-Cobol 上手自学入门教程01 - 基础概念(原创)

先学习基础概念 1.COBOL字符:包含: User-defined words 用户定义字符 ?System-names ?Reserved words 关键字 2.用户定义字符User-defined words:合法的定义: ? A - Z ? a - z ? 0 - 9 ? - (连字符). 3.系统名 System-names Computer-names ?Language-names ?Implementor-names: Environment-name Assignment-n

Linux网络服务01——Linux网络基础设置

Linux网络服务01--Linux网络基础设置 一.查看及测试网络 1.使用ifconfig命令查看网络接口 (1)查看活动的网络接口 ifconfig命令 [[email protected] ~]# ifconfigeth0 Link encap:Ethernet HWaddr 00:0C:29:D5:3A:FA inet addr:192.168.200.100 Bcast:192.168.200.255 Mask:255.255.255.0 inet6 addr: fe80::20c:

.NET那点事 (01).NET基础概念

.NET基础概念 1 什么是CTS.CLS和CLR2 开发和运行.NET程序需要的最基本环节是什么3 .NET是否支持多编程语言开发4 CLR技术和COM技术的比较5 什么是程序集和应用程序域 1 什么是CTS.CLS和CLR 缩写的全称:     CTS是通用类型系统(Common Type System) CLS是公共语言规范(Common Language Specification) CLR是公共语言运行时(Common Language Runtime) 所有类型都可以在 CTS中声明